Jito

地頭 地頭職
alternative words: Jitou, Jito shiki
keywords: title
related topics: Kamakura shogunate , Shoen , Minamoto no Yoritomo , Muromachi period
explanation: An administrator of manor (Shoen), this title had been officialized by Yoritomo and granted the right of tax collection and police over Shoen. Initially nominated only in the eastern Japan, the power base of Yoritomo, after Jokyu disturbance of 1221, Jito system was generalized in the western Japan, too. Because of repeated conflicts between Jito and Shoen's owners, some preferred to give up a half of their lands to be quiet (Shitaji Chubun), so Jito himself became a Shoen's owner.
